Tom Shepard responds

May 23, 2008 - 1:33 pm

Tom Shepard, the political consultant running Mayor Jerry Sanders’ campaign, just got back to my request for comment on Eric Bidwell’s charge that Mike McSweeney was made a patsy in the wake of a controversy that led to McSweeney’s resignation from the Sanders team. Bidwell told CityBeat he has a hunch that it was Shepard behind an effort to get Bidwell to trash Steve Francis during a debate last night.

“It’s not correct,” Shepard said. “We do not permit conduct like that in a campaign.” He said the flap is a “terrible embarrassment,” but it was remedied immediately. He said McSweeney realized that his behavior was “over the line” and that the suddenly former campaign manager apologized directly to Sanders.

Shepard took the opportunity to take a jab at Francis, saying that the difference between the two campaigns is that when the Sanders team makes a mistake, it owns up to it immediately, while Francis continues to make fabrications throughout the campaign and never apologizes.
